Photo Flash: Sneak Peek at Robert Sean Leonard, Charlotte Parry and More in Old Globe's PYGMALION
Four Old Globe Associate Artists return to the Globe stage for this lavish new production of Pygmalion. Kandis Chappell (Mrs. Higgins), Don Sparks (Mr. Doolittle), Deborah Taylor (Mrs. Pearce), and Paxton Whitehead (Colonel Pickering).
Rounding out the cast are Maggie Carney (Mrs. Eynsford Hill) and Old Globe/University of San Diego Graduate Theatre Program students Erin Elizabeth Adams (Bystander), Jeremy Fisher (Bystander), Adam Gerber (Bystander, Taxi Man), Allison Layman (Bystander, Parlor Maid), Danielle O'Farrell (Clara) and Robbie Simpson (Freddy Eynsford Hill).Old Globe Associate Artist Robert Morgan returns to the Globe as costume designer of Pygmalion. His Globe credits include God of Carnage, Life of Riley, Measure for Measure, Hamlet and the annual holiday musical Dr. Seuss' How the Grinch Stole Christmas!, now in its 15th season.
The creative team also includes Alexander Dodge (Scenic Design), Philip S. Rosenberg (Lighting Design), Drew Levy (Sound Design), Mark Bennett (Original Music), Jan Gist (Voice and Dialect Coach), Caparelliotis Casting (Casting) and Annette Yé (Stage Manager).
